Elaine Mikels, from a 1963 newspaper Elaine Mikels (April 28, 1921 – February 16, 2004) was an American activist and social worker. In 1960 she opened Conard House, the first psychiatric halfway house in San Francisco. She wrote an autobiography, ''Just Lucky I Guess: From Closet Lesbian to Radical Dyke'' (1993). Her papers are held in the June L. Mazer Lesbian Archives. Provided by Wikipedia
